Transaction e743ec3bef778a62068992fb6637795f05ce4a8fd5ef3d217fcefbb53534c7b1
1 Input
1 Output
-
e743ec3bef778a62068992fb6637795f05ce4a8fd5ef3d217fcefbb53534c7b1:0
- value
- 315526
- script pubkey
- OP_0 OP_PUSHBYTES_32 e25b26832bcac7061f2c25f90096513c3b8a76a3427c7b4a057336d937299f25
- address
- bc1qufdjdqetetrsv8evyhusp9j38sac5a4rgf78kjs9wvmdjdefnujsz3w0u9